Gold Resource Corp posts $125.2M in revenue; strong balance sheet with $33.7M at end of 2021

During 2021, the company produced and sold 22,644 gold ounces, 1,066,581 silver ounces, 1,420 copper tonnes, 5,999 lead tonnes and 13,553 zinc tonnes

Gold Resource Corporation (NYSE-A:GORO, ETR:GIH), the Mexico-focused producer, said it ended 2021 with a strong cash balance of $33.7 million after having produced and sold 22,644 gold ounces, 1,066,581 silver ounces, 1,420 copper tonnes, 5,999 lead tonnes and 13,553 zinc tonnes during the year.

For the year ended December 31, 2021, the Denver-based gold and silver producer, with its operations focused on the Don David Gold Mine in Oaxaca, Mexico, reported revenue of $125.2 million. Net income was $8 million, with a mine gross profit of $36.7 million from operations.

The company noted that it successfully implemented profit-sharing with its employees. Meanwhile, $3.4 million was reportedly distributed in shareholder dividends during the year, totaling over $119 million in dividend payouts since 2010.

Gold Resource highlighted that it invested $25.5 million in its flagship Don David Gold Mine. In a statement, Gold Resource CEO Allen Palmiere said: “Our operations delivered excellent results during a transformative year. We reinvested $6.6 million into exploration and infrastructure improvements at the Don David Gold Mine during the fourth quarter, bringing our year-to-date investment to $25.5 million.”

The company said that it aims to continue unlocking the “upside potential” of its existing infrastructure and large land position around the Don David Gold Mine. It plans to make “significant investments” for infrastructure and exploration in 2022, it added.

The company recently announced encouraging results from its Don David Gold Mine exploration program. Vein structures were confirmed up to 250 meters (m) above the current production area and drilling confirmed the potential for the down-dip extension of the Switchback vein system.

Palmiere said: “Our investment in Mexico is focused on favorably impacting our environment, social and governance programs while creating operational efficiencies and longevity. Construction of the filter press plant and dry stack tailings facilities is now complete. The dry stack facilities will conserve and recirculate water, eliminate risks related to traditional tailings facilities, accelerate reclamation of the open pit mine, and extend the life of the operations.”

He noted the company’s “strong operating cashflow per share and dividend yield” puts the company among the top of its peer group, which is “currently not reflected in our share price.”

Gold Resource also plans to invest “significant capital” into a feasibility study, permitting applications, and exploration at its Michigan, US-based Back Forty project this year. The company completed the acquisition of all the shares of Aquila Resources Inc (TSX:AQA) on December 10 last year, thanks to which it acquired Aquila’s principal asset, the polymetallic (gold, silver, copper, silver, lead and zinc) Back Forty project.
